- The distance between Guwahati, India and Diamantina, Brazil is approximately 15,341 km or 9,533 mi.
- To reach Guwahati in this distance one would set out from Diamantina bearing 71° or ENE and follow the great circles arc to approach Guwahati bearing 91.3° or E .
- Guwahati has a humid subtropical climate with dry winters (Cwa) whereas Diamantina has a subtropical highland climate with dry winters (Cwb).
- Both are in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 6.1 °C (11°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 7 °C (12.6°F) more in Guwahati.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 317.3 mm (12.5 in) more which is equivalent to 317.3 l/m² (7.79 US gal/ft²) or 3,173,000 l/ha (339,215 US gal/ac) more. About 1 2/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 5.3° lower in Guwahati than in Diamantina.
- Relative humidity levels are 0.1%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 5.8°C (10.5°F) higher.
